Ferrari has taken responsibility for Lewis Hamilton receiving a three-place grid drop during the F1 Hungarian Grand Prix qualifying on July 25, 2026. Hamilton impeded McLaren's Oscar Piastri at a critical moment, resulting in the penalty that will see him start from fifth place instead of pole. The situation arose as Hamilton misjudged Piastri's status on track, believing him to be on an in-lap rather than preparing for a push lap. The team admitted their communication was inadequate, leading to the incident. Hamilton's penalty comes after he had initially parked in a pole position that was later claimed by Piastri’s teammate, Lando Norris, after the session concluded.
